    Advocacy advertising is the use of marketing to promote a particular cause or message. Contrary to commercial advertising, advocacy advertising is considered done in the interest of the public or a particular group and typically does not promote a service or product.     Music Public Relations, shortened as Music PR, refers to a promotional campaign technique to prompt interest among media, record companies, and even the public about a musician or a band.
